    Position description

    The Department of Pediatrics in the School of Medicine, University of California, Irvine is anticipating openings for physicians in its various divisions. These openings will be at the level of Clinical Instructor in the Health Sciences Clinical Series (non-tenured).

    Divsions include:

    Adolescent Medicine Genetics/Metabolic Disorders Pediatric Neurology Allergy/Immunology Hematology/Oncology Child/Adolescent Psychiatry Cardiology Infectious Diseases Pulmonary Child Development Center Neonatal/Perinatal Medicine Pediatric Surgery Endocrinology Nephrology Pediatric Urology General Pediatrics Exercise Medicine Medical Education

    Requirements include: M.D. or M.D/Ph.D. and/or equivalent license appropriate to the position(s). Board Certification or Eligibility within specialty is also required. Interest in teaching is essential. The applicant must have demonstrated capabilities for teaching.
